Contingency Fees

When victims are diagnosed with mesothelioma or when a loved one has passed away due to the disease, they typically have financial issues that are significant. Settlements from mesothelioma cases can assist them in paying their medical bills and help support their families. It is important to work with an attorney who understands the cost of these types of cases and won't burden victims with hourly charges.

Top m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ingency basis, meaning they only receive payment when their clients receive the case through a settlement or verdict. This lets them focus on the case, not worrying about how they will pay for it. They also realize that their clients are in a financial bind, so they will never request for them to take on any unnecessary risk.

Asbestos lawyers typically charge a contingent fee that ranges from 33-40% of the total amount. This is a fair and reasonable rate for the work that mesothelioma law firms do on behalf of their clients. This allows clients to avoid out-of-pocket expenses and allows them to focus on their health and their family.

Asbestos victims, as well as their families, are entitled to financial compensation for treatment and other costs. Mesothelioma attorneys can file a personal injury or wrongful death lawsuit in order to get compensation. These lawsuits may include past and future medical expenses and lost wages, funeral costs as well as pain and discomfort.

Lawyers can also file trust fund claims on behalf of mesothelioma patients. Asbestos firms that have been affected by multiple lawsuits could be forced to reorganize, and create trust fund for asbestos victims. These trusts are financed by the company's assets and are designed to pay asbestos victims without going to court.
